Regarding pictures, other forum members helped me when I was having trouble, basically if you upload them to albums on this forum you need to make sure they are not too large to start with. To put them in a post they need to uploaded to somewhere on the Web, (the Albums here on the Forum are fine) then you need to get the full IMG code of the picture and paste it into your posts between ![](& [img] and that should work.

    Steve.[/img])

  • Actually you don't need to upload them to another website – at the bottom of the "Quick Reply" box click on the "Go Advancaed" button then scroll down past the "Reply" box to the "Additional Options" and click on "Manage Attachemtns". Then you can upload directly from you own computer files and the photos will be inserted at the correct size. It's easy.
